TOWN were beaten 3-0 by Birmingham City at The County Ground.

Mark Cooper made seven changes to the side that had drawn against Tottenham Hotspur 24 hours earlier. There were starts for Mark Francis, Yasser Kasim, Paul Benson and Luke Rooney.

It was the visitors who had the better of the first forty-five and Town stopper Leigh Bedwell was called into action twice to deny them.

It was Koby Arther who had the first effort goalwards minutes beforehand however but he could only fire his effort over the crossbar and into the empty Town End.

Chris Burke was beginning to make more of an impact for the Blues as the half went on and it was his good work that created the opening goal. Having stung the palms of Bedwell earlier in the half, his trickery on the right enabled him to fire a low cross into the six yard box where the ball was touched into the net by the waiting Lee Novak.

Despite the deficit, Town began the second period on the front foot. Half time substitute Andy Williams forced Randolph into a good save before Luke Rooney did likewise. 

After a bright opening however, it was the visitors who added to their lead just short of the hour mark. A slick passing move cut Town apart at the back and ended with Novak adding his second of the night, tapping into an empty net.

Buoyed by their advantage, Blues went in search of a third. Wade Elliot lashed over when well placed before Koby Arther skewed wide of an empty goal after Bedwell had come for a ball and beaten to it.

Before the end, they did add a third goal when Andrew Shinnie fired home from just inside the box.


Swindon Town: Bedwell; Barthram, Ward (c), Hall, Byrne; Yasser, Collins, Rooney; Storey, Benson, Francis
